Our Story

Hi, We are Rob and Mike. We first met in 2010 when we were both still living with our parents. We had met online, and for our first date, Rob picked Mike up from the bus coming back from a day of working in the city. We drove to the local Dunkin Donuts. Rob ordered a donut and a Coolatta. Mike, on some perpetual diet, said he wouldn’t have anything. That’s when Rob looked at Mike and said “JUST GET THE COOLATTA” gesturing with his hands – we laughed together. It was in that moment that Rob taught Mike a valuable lesson about living in the moment and seizing the day and ever since then, our relationship has been a series of moments like that, filled with spontaneity and laughter. We moved in together 4 years after our Dunkin date into a condo across the river from NYC. Mike worked in the city and Rob worked in central Jersey, it was a good half-way point. 7 years after that, we moved down the shore to be close to each of our families, since we were constantly traveling down to them anyway. The town we moved to is a tight-knit beach town in a walkable suburban neighborhood with a good school system and friendly neighbors where we often see kids riding their bikes, surfing at the beach, and walking to friend’s houses.

In June 2023, after 12+ years together, we got married. We had a big wedding with all of our family and friends and it was the happiest day of our lives. We have always been discreet when it comes to showing each other affection in public and it was nice to have a day when our family and friends could celebrate our love for each other.

The next step in our journey is to grow our family – to welcome a child into our home to love and nurture. We look forward to raising a child and providing a home with lots of love.

Family Life

We were both raised Roman Catholic. We go to church every Sunday – it’s just a block down the street from our house. We occasionally volunteer at the church food pantry and donate gifts to children in need during Christmas time. We believe in being honest and doing everything with high integrity and will teach our child the same.

In May of 2022, we got a dog. A black lab mix named Zuzu – she’s named after George Bailey’s daughter in It’s a Wonderful Life – our favorite movie that we rewatch every Christmas season. Zuzu is a bright and shining light in our lives. She enjoys many daily cuddle sessions and lots of playing with her dadas in the backyard where she can sprint around the pool.

 

Lifestyle

We live in a suburban town just a mile from the beach with a great school system and close to family. We have a fenced-in backyard with a pool and a Tiki bar where we have family get-togethers throughout the summer. We’re in walking distance of 3 different playgrounds. Our house is over one hundred years old and when we first walked in the house 3 years ago, we could feel the love and brightness in it. Since moving in, we have renovated the entire house, from refinishing the floors to gut-renovating the kitchen and bathrooms, painting every room and replacing every light fixture. We take great pride in making our home beautiful and cozy – especially in preparation for building a family. Our town is very family-oriented and we look forward to introducing our child to a community filled with other happy families and future best friends.

We love the beach and the hot weather and enjoy being outside all summer, swimming in the pool. We like to go for long walks outside, go out to dinner, bike rides, play pickle ball, and watch movies.

Adoption

We would love to share important milestones and achievements with you via letters and pictures. We are also open to visits with you at the Family Options Annual picnic.  We will share your child’s adoption story with them from birth and we will always be honest with them.  We promise your child will know who you are and their adoption story.
